RULE: Add Movement to Your Day

Add movement to your day. Stand up sit down, stand up sit down. Repeat. (10 to 20 times) Who cares if your co-workers or classmates think you’ve gone batty! Take a lap around your office, pretend you are on your way to an important meeting. Do bicep curls with your water bottle.  Do calf pumps or leg lifts at your desk.
